The Blackwell Companion to Heidegger is a complete guide to the work and thought of Martin Heidegger, one of the most influential philosophers of the twentieth century.


* Considers the most important elements of Heidegger's intellectual biography, including his notorious involvement with National Socialism

* Provides a systematic and comprehensive exploration of Heidegger's work

* One of the few books on Heidegger to cover his later work as well as Being and Time

* Includes key critical responses to Heidegger's philosophy

* Contributors include many of the leading interpreters of, and commentators on, the work of Heidegger
